Protedyne Corporation has announced that they have integrated their Radius™ bench top robotic system with Roche Diagnostics' LightCycler 480 Real-Time PCR System to create an automated high-throughput solution for real-time PCR assays.
Protedyne's Radius’ unique radial design and vertical construction provide maximum functionality that can access areas of the bench top beyond its own footprint for simple and cost-effective device integration.
The Radius system uses Protedyne's software that adapts to multiple protocols - and SmartTools™, interchangeable tools with built-in microprocessors that store tool calibration information and track performance data.
"Protedyne's Radius was a logical choice for the LightCycler 480 system as our technology provides the efficiency and throughput needed for highly-reproducible preparation across a broad range of scientific applications in genomics research," said Fran Tuttle, President and CEO of Protedyne.
"By combining the two systems, we can deliver to our customers exactly the throughput they are trying to achieve."
The integrated platform will be on display at the American Association for Clinical Chemistry's annual show in Chicago, July 25-27, 2006 (Booth #205.)
